Advantages of Converting JPG to WebP
JPEG images are a widely used format for online content, but they can be bulky. Converting your JPEGs to the WebP format can offer some substantial benefits. WebP is a modern image format that reduces file sizes without sacrificing visual fidelity. This leads faster page load times, which is crucial for SEO rankings. Additionally, WebP supports both lossy and uncompressed compression, giving you more control to balance image quality with file size.
- In addition, WebP images can be displayed crisply on a wider range of devices and browsers.
- Ultimately, converting your JPGs to WebP can lead to a better overall online experience for your audience.
